| there are a few games that even the reset and swap method has trouble booting wipeout, wipeoutxl, tunnel b1 and magical hoppers can pose some difficulty (actually i don't even think i can get the wipeout games to load w/out using a boot disc) any game that consists of a really small iso and only 1 or 2 audio tracks will also give you problems if the image isn't padded before burning | |||

| Actually this method isn't much different from the usual double-swap... It just *exploits* the fact that a RESET doesn't clears up the TOC info... this way, the 2nd swap (the tricky one..) seems like it doesn't require an *excelent* timing... As for multi-checks... well, this method won't change a thing... you'll have to do a quick double-swap... (I say quick because the ring is *read* faster)... | |||
